Job Summary

Support the Data Protection Officer by building and maintaining a data protection and privacy compliance framework across ADGM. Provide day-to-day guidance to business units, conduct DPIAs, manage Records of Processing Activities, and handle data subject rights and personal data breach investigations. Oversee AI governance implementation, cross-border transfer assessments, training, metrics/reporting, and support regulatory engagement and internal audits.

Key Responsibilities

  • •Support the DPO in implementing and maintaining ADGM’s data protection framework.
  • •Advise business units on data protection obligations and help determine lawful bases for processing.
  • •Conduct and support DPIAs, maintain RoPA, and draft/review privacy notices, policies, and procedures.
  • •Support data subject rights requests and manage/investigate personal data breaches including root cause analysis and remediation.
  • •Support AI governance oversight, cross-border data transfer assessments, regulatory reporting, training, and risk/metrics tracking.

Key Requirements

  • •Bachelor’s degree in Law, Information Governance, Cybersecurity, or related field.
  • •Minimum 10 years of experience in a data protection, privacy, or similar role.
  • •Relevant professional certification (e.g. CIPP/E, CIPM, or equivalent).
  • •Strong understanding of data protection laws and principles (e.g. UK GDPR or ADGM Data Protection Regulations 2021 or equivalent).
  • •Understanding of AI governance principles (fairness, accountability, transparency, and risk management) and experience conducting DPIAs or similar risk assessments.

Company Brief

Abu Dhabi Global Market
Abu Dhabi Global Market (ADGM) is Abu Dhabi’s international financial centre and free zone, providing a common-law regulatory framework, licensing, and services for financial and non-financial institutions to operate across Al Maryah and Al Reem Islands.
